The number of Hidden Guards Su Rong brought was considerable, strangling the Great Wei Royal Family’s Hidden Guards to the last, leaving not a single survivor.
After killing the last person, Fen Ling cleaned his sword, sheathed it, and turned back to look at Qin Luan, who lay dead on the ground from suicide, cursing under his breath, "Disgusting trash!"
Zhou Gu strongly agreed.
Fen Ling asked, "Sis, just leave this madwoman’s body in the wilderness."
Su Rong shook her head, "Collect her remains and take them back to Qin Ruo."
Fen Ling sighed, "Sister, you are just too kind-hearted and forgiving. This madwoman almost killed your husband."
Su Rong shook her head, "It’s not about being kind-hearted and forgiving, it’s that the person is already dead, so there’s no need for Qin Ruo to come and collect her body again. Over the years, Qin Ruo has been devoted to the Imperial Court, and Qin Luan has done much for the female study, achieving quite a few solid performances. Her betrayal is true, but her accomplishments are also true. Let it be!"
Having said this, she turned to Zhou Gu, "What do you say?"
Zhou Gu did not hesitate, "I’ll listen to you, however you say we should handle it."
Even though he had earlier hated her enough to want to crush her bones and scatter her ashes, now that she was dead and Su Rong had saved him, he no longer cared.
Hearing this, Fen Ling could only order someone to collect Qin Luan’s corpse, placing it behind a horse, and take it back to the Military Camp.
The group quickly left Eight Wilderness Ridge, taking a detour back to the Military Camp.
Meanwhile, in the Military Camp, with Su Rong and Zhou Gu away, the Old Duke of Protectorate sat in command, discussing with Zhang Yun. After Zhou Gu had ordered the transportation of grains from two granaries, they drafted a new battle strategy and seized Eight Wilderness Ridge by attacking Dawei’s troops.
Nangong Zheng and Yuan Chen retreated step by step with their forces.
Yuan Chen, his face ashen, said, "What’s going on? How could our military strategy have been leaked? Is there an insider?"
Nangong Zheng, with a stern face, said, "It’s impossible for there to be a problem with the people around me, Prince, you should check your own people!"
Yuan Chen also said, "The people around me couldn’t possibly be the problem either."
"Then check the supervising officer; the supervising officer is none other than a person from Prince’s Yue Family," Nangong Zheng looked at him.
Yuan Chen’s expression changed, and in the end, he couldn’t say he wouldn’t check, mainly because he wasn’t certain. The Queen he had married was a daughter from a Daliang noble family, which controlled an army. His Imperial Brother had ordered the marriage, and he simply complied.
Thus, while Dawei retreated, they investigated for an insider, enduring Nanchu’s relentless attacks without being able to fight back, losing several cities in the process.
One day, Yuan Chen suddenly erupted in anger at Nangong Zheng, "Nangong Zheng, the supervising officer has been taken under control by my men, so why are we still losing this battle?"
Nangong Zheng’s expression was also extremely somber, "That is a question for the Prince. Are your people clean? In addition, the army’s morale is low. I heard that his Majesty also suffered several defeats against Daliang and lost a number of cities. As for us, we’ve been at a disadvantage from the start, the Empress was captured, and later you said that his Majesty’s hidden assets in Daliang had an effect, leading to problems with Nanchu’s supplies, but it has been over twenty days now, Nanchu is still advancing step by step, without any sign of supply shortages. What exactly is going on?"
Yuan Chen didn’t know, and he was nearly driven mad. Clenching his teeth, he said, "What now? If we keep retreating, we’ll end up in Capital City."
"Isn’t there still a last line of defense in Capital City? If we join forces with the Emperor’s retreating troops by then, perhaps we’ll still have the strength for one more fight," Nangong Zheng said.
Yuan Chen, feeling defeated, said, "I hope so!"
He had not doubted Nangong Zheng, after all, it was well known that Nangong Zheng had an unresolvable feud with Su Rong; he had renounced Nanchu and defected to Dawei—it was impossible for him to stab Dawei in the back.
The last line of defense for Dawei was called Fisher Barrier City.
When Nangong Zheng and Yuan Chen retreated to Fisher Barrier City with the Dawei soldiers, Yuan Zhao stubbornly held on and didn’t retreat to this final defensive line.
But Su Rong and Zhou Gu had returned to the Military Camp, leading the Nanchu army all the way to Fisher Barrier City.
Yuan Chen, pale-faced, said to Nangong Zheng, "We must defend Fisher Barrier City at all costs."
Nangong Zheng looked at Yuan Chen, "Prince, we won’t be able to hold it."
Yuan Chen asked, "Why? If we hold the city, we will surely be able to last until the Emperor arrives at Fisher Barrier City."
Nangong Zheng’s gaze held pity as he spoke frankly, "Because I’m going to open the City Gate."
"What? You..." Yuan Chen was momentarily speechless, staggering back a step and exclaiming in disbelief, "It’s you? You... you’ve betrayed Dawei? All this time, the one leaking military information was you?"
Nangong Zheng nodded, "The Prince is too slow to catch on."
Yuan Chen demanded angrily, "Why? Aren’t you and Su Rong..."
"Right, Su Rong and I are enemies, and I seek vengeance for the death of my grandfather and the downfall of the Nangong Family, which was forced to flee in disarray to Dawei," Nangong Zheng said, taking over the conversation. "But isn’t it more important that the surviving members of the Nangong Family live? Dawei has been showing signs of a crumbling nation for a while now. If I kept siding with Dawei, wouldn’t that be foolish?"
